    Corona Art Association Artist of the Year Show

    Presented by Corona Art Association at Corona Heritage Park Museum & Fine Art Gallery

    March 15-April 15, 2008

    Add Review/Comment

    Corona Art Association's Artist of the Year Show Show opens March 15th at a reception for the artists at 5:30 until 7:00 pm in the ART HOUSE GALLERY, 510 W. Foothill Parkway, at Corona Heritage Park Museum For the first time in the 45 year history of CAA the Artist of the Year competition resulted in a TIE! The two artists are Mary Z. Novak and Alberto Varela. Both are long term members of the art community who are involved in the Corona Art Association and other community organizations and events. They share many characteristics in common and yet they display striking differences. One is a painter, the other primarily a photographer. One accentuates detail and depicts realism while the other captures real images and also creates abstractions from them. One artist practices tight technical control over medium while the other is prone to colorful experimentation. Both give us glimpses of life and the things we hold dear. Both suspend time for us and give us a look at our fondest memories. Mary's oil paintings are a frozen slice in time. Her attention to detail in every hair, in each slight variation in the petals of a flower alert us to the fact that we are viewing a precious memory that forever held still for us to see. In contrast Al's style feels casual and breezy like a series of rapid fire snapshots at a memorable house party. Sometimes they are in crisp focus and other times soft and blurry with the sense of motions and time passing. They too convey the importance of moments. Please join us to celebrate with Mary and Alberto on their special night! Refreshments will be served and art works will be available for sale. The exhibit runs through April 15th.
